Board re-elects officers; bond project updates provided; unanimous recommendation to rename Lakeside Park for former Mayor Allen Green
At a glance
Quick context to catch up fast.
The Parks & Recreation Advisory Board (Jan 20, 2026) re-elected Robert Ball as Chair and Michael Navarra as Vice Chair, approved the Oct. 21, 2025 minutes, received bond project updates (Willow Run and City Center at ~90% design; White Place Park ~20%; Depot Park design underway), and unanimously recommended renaming Lakeside Park in honor of former Mayor Allen Green. Director updates included completed City Center playground and pavilion construction in progress, Causeway dock renovations scheduled, new ADA restrooms at All-Children’s Park, a nine-hole disc golf course at Bushman Park, Memorial Park boardwalk and sidewalk work (~50% complete), and potential transfer of 145-acre Gamble Place with Parks managing ~9 acres for public use. Rec Center West architect selection and procurement are scheduled for Council in February; athletics registrations and America 250 events were also discussed. Next board meeting: April 21, 2026; Board report to Council: Feb 3, 2026.

Key decisions
Follow the major takeaways from this briefing.
- Robert Ball re-elected Chair and Michael Navarra re-elected Vice Chair (motion carried unanimously).
- October 21, 2025 meeting minutes approved unanimously.
- Board unanimously recommended renaming Lakeside Park in honor of former Mayor Allen Green; Parks & Recreation to assist advancing the proposal.
- Board prioritized Willow Run and City Center bond projects; City Center must resolve a historic tree issue before proceeding and fields bidding will be delayed until the end of the season to avoid program disruptions.
- City pursuing ECHO grant funding to supplement bond resources; Depot Park design visuals expected at the next update.
